Hangeshashinto is a traditional Japanese herbal medicine that is widely recognized for its efficacy in relieving mucositis induced by chemotherapy and radiotherapy. We herein present the cases of two patients with head and neck cancer who were clinically diagnosed with severe drug-induced interstitial lung disease (DILD) following Hangeshashinto administration for radiation-induced mucositis. Although Hangeshashinto has beneficial properties, it is also associated with a relatively low incidence of DILD, including some reports of death. To ensure patient safety, greater attention should be paid when prescribing Hangeshashinto, especially for elderly patients with factors predisposing them to develop severe DILD.

OBJECTIVE: The development of acquired middle ear cholesteatoma is associated with a single nucleotide polymorphism, 538G>A, in the human adenosine triphosphate-binding cassette transporter C11 (ABCC11) gene, which is a determinant of the earwax morphotype, such as wet- and dry-type earwax; however, the mechanism underlying this association is unclear. We focused on the earwax pH and aimed to elucidate the mechanism between ABCC11 genotypes and acquired middle ear cholesteatoma. STUDY DESIGN: Prospective observational study. SETTING: Single-center, academic hospital. METHODS: We recruited 40 patients with acquired middle ear cholesteatoma who underwent surgery and 115 controls with no history of middle ear cholesteatoma. We assessed the earwax pH and ABCC11 genotypes in all participants. Clinical information was collected from the patients with cholesteatoma. RESULTS: The earwax pH was significantly less acidic in patients with cholesteatoma and those carrying wet earwax genotypes (ABCC11 538G/G or 538G/A) than in the controls and those carrying the dry earwax genotype (ABCC11 538A/A), respectively. Furthermore, earwax pH was significantly positively correlated with high preoperative cholesteatoma stages in the patients with cholesteatoma. CONCLUSION: Our results show that the less acidic earwax pH was significantly related to the development and progression of acquired middle ear cholesteatoma. The less acidic earwax pH may play an important role in the mechanism underlying the association between acquired middle ear cholesteatoma and the ABCC11 gene at site 538.

Objective: Tragal pumping (TP) is a practice of pushing on the tragus to raise pressure within the external auditory canal and is a commonly recommended adjunctive maneuver believed to facilitate the introduction of ototopical medications into the middle ear cavity via a tympanostomy tube. To investigate the efficacy of TP in the penetration of eardrops into the middle ear cavity via tympanostomy tube, we established the novel tympanostomy tube-rat model. We investigated the histology of the middle ear to determine the efficacy in moving fluid into the middle ear. Study Design: Prospective controlled animal study. Setting: Animal laboratory in a university hospital. Methods: Ten rats were recruited, and a tympanostomy tube insertion and green dye eardrops into outer ears were performed on bilateral ears. TP was performed only on 1 ear and was not applied on the other ear in each rat. Green dye in a middle ear cavity in hematoxylin and eosin-stained temporal bone sections was evaluated by blinded experts in microscopic anatomy (staining grade) and by using Image J software (staining level). The results of these 2 methods were statistically validated. Results: The staining grade (P < .001) and the staining level (P < .001) were significantly higher in the ears which we applied TP than in the control ears. The results of 2 methods were significantly and positively correlated (r = .898, P < .001). Conclusion: Our results showed that the TP accelerate the penetration of eardrops into the middle ear cavity in the tympanostomy tube-rat model.

The resection of middle ear paragangliomas can be challenging given their vascular nature and the small volume of the tympanic cavity, particularly when the tumor in the hypotympanum is close or attached to the internal carotid artery (ICA). We performed combined underwater endoscopic and microscopic surgery for a Class B1 middle ear paraganglioma according to the modified Fisch classification. The suspicious bone in the hypotympanum and around the petrous ICA was drilled with underwater endoscopy. The feeding arteries, the caroticotympanic and inferior tympanic arteries, were suctioned and cauterized under microscopy. To the best of our knowledge, no case of middle ear paraganglioma treated with underwater endoscopy has been reported. Underwater endoscopy, providing a clear operative field with blood and bone dust irrigation, is a good indication for middle ear paragangliomas. In contrast, microscopic preparation for unexpected bleeding is important, particularly when the tumor closely extends to vital structures, such as the ICA or the jugular bulb.

Cadherin 23 (CDH23) is one of the most common genes responsible for hereditary hearing loss; a mutation of CDH23 can cause a wide range of symptoms depending on the variant. In this study, an iPSC line was generated from a patient with late-onset, progressive high frequency hearing loss caused by c.[719C > T];[6085C > T]:p.[P240L];[R2029W] compound heterozygous variants of CDH23. The cells were confirmed to have a normal karyotype, express markers of pluripotency, and have tri-embryonic differentiation potential. This disease-specific iPSC line will further the construction of disease models and the elucidation of the pathophysiology of CDH23 mutations.

PURPOSE: To determine the efficacy and safety of target volume determination by 18F-fluorodeoxyglucose positron emission tomography-computed tomography (PET-CT) for intensity-modulated radiation therapy (IMRT) for locally advanced head and neck squamous cell carcinoma (HNSCC) extending into the oral cavity or oropharynx. METHODS: We prospectively treated 10 consecutive consenting patients with HNSCC using IMRT, with target volumes determined by PET-CT. Gross tumor volume (GTV) and clinical target volume (CTV) at the oral level were determined by two radiation oncologists for CT, magnetic resonance imaging (MRI), and PET-CT. Differences in target volume (GTVPET, GTVCT, GTVMRI, CTVPET, CTVCT, and CTVMRI) for each modality and the interobserver variability of the target volume were evaluated using the Dice similarity coefficient and Hausdorff distance. Clinical outcomes, including acute adverse events (AEs) and local control were evaluated. RESULTS: The mean GTV was smallest for GTVPET, followed by GTVCT and GTVMRI. There was a significant difference between GTVPET and GTVMRI, but not between the other two groups. The interobserver variability of target volume with PET-CT was significantly less than that with CT or MRI for GTV and tended to be less for CTV, but there was no significant difference in CTV between the modalities. Grade ≤ 3 acute dermatitis, mucositis, and dysphagia occurred in 55%, 88%, and 22% of patients, respectively, but no grade 4 AEs were observed. There was no local recurrence at the oral level after a median follow-up period of 37 months (range, 15-55 months). CONCLUSIONS: The results suggest that the target volume determined by PET-CT could safely reduce GTV size and interobserver variability in patients with locally advanced HNSCC extending into the oral cavity or oropharynx undergoing IMRT. Accidentally extruded root canal filler within the sinuses may induce maxillary sinusitis with fungal mass. The authors describe 2 cases of gutta-percha-induced fungal masses in the left maxillary sinus of 2 women. The lesions were evaluated preoperatively using both computed tomography and magnetic resonance imaging, providing comprehensive insights into the condition. In one patient, the lesion was located such that it could be resected through the middle meatal antrostomy alone. However, the second patient presented with an anteroinferiorly situated lesion that necessitated not only a transnasal approach but also an endoscopic modified medial maxillectomy. Both patients recovered uneventfully after surgery. This case series is the first published report of 2 cases of gutta-percha-induced maxillary sinus fungal masses, with their imaging findings, successfully treated through different routes through transnasal endoscopic surgery. These reports highlight the need for a collaborative approach between dental practitioners and otolaryngologists. In addition to the patient's wishes, surgical interventions must consider the unique characteristics of each case and the potential for collaboration across different medical specialties.

OBJECTIVES: Vigilant attention (VA) is a fundamental neurocognitive function. However, the association between habitual snoring (HS) and VA in community-based children remains unclear. Therefore, this study aimed to elucidate the association. METHODS: The study included 2014 children from grades 1-6 across six elementary schools. Snoring frequency was evaluated using a questionnaire administered to parents. VA was assessed using a brief 3-min psychomotor vigilance test (PVT-B). Generalized linear models and multivariate logistic regression analysis were utilized to examine the association between snoring frequency and PVT-B performance. Impaired PVT-B performance was defined as the worst quartile of PVT-B metrics. RESULTS: The PVT-B performance significantly improved with advancing school grade level (p trend < 0.0001). A significant negative correlation was observed between snoring frequency and PVT-B performance. Particularly, in grade 1, HS was associated with a higher risk of impaired PVT-B performance, including response speed (mean reciprocal reaction time) (adjusted odds ratio [aOR] 2.56, 95% confidence interval [CI]: 1.20-5.50), more slowest 10% RT (aOR 3.28, 95% CI: 1.51-6.88), and more lapse500 (number of lapse of reaction time ≥ 500 ms) (aOR 3.18, 95% CI: 1.45-6.80) compared to children without snoring. CONCLUSIONS: Our findings show that VA rapidly improves throughout elementary school. Additionally, younger children with HS are at risk of VA deficits, emphasizing the importance of early intervention for HS.

Allergic rhinitis (AR) is caused by type I hypersensitivity reaction in the nasal tissues. The interaction between CD300f and its ligand ceramide suppresses immunoglobulin E (IgE)-mediated mast cell activation. However, whether CD300f inhibits the development of allergic rhinitis (AR) remains elusive. We aimed to investigate the roles of CD300f in the development of AR and the effectiveness of intranasal administration of ceramide liposomes on AR in murine models. We used ragweed pollen-induced AR models in mice. Notably, CD300f deficiency did not significantly influence the ragweed-specific IgE production, but increased the frequency of mast cell-dependent sneezing as well as the numbers of degranulated mast cells and eosinophils in the nasal tissues in our models. Similar results were also obtained for MCPT5-exprssing mast cell-specific loss of CD300f. Importantly, intranasal administration of ceramide liposomes reduced the frequency of sneezing as well as the numbers of degranulated mast cells and eosinophils in the nasal tissues in AR models. Thus, CD300f-ceramide interaction, predominantly in mast cells, alleviates the symptoms and progression of AR. Therefore, intranasal administration of ceramide liposomes may be a promising therapeutic approach against AR by targeting CD300f.

Solitary fibrous tumors (SFTs) are rare mesenchymal tumors that occur in various soft tissues and organs throughout the body. Superficial SFTs in the head and neck region are uncommon and reports of such cases are limited. An elderly Japanese woman in her 80s presented to our clinic with a smooth mass in the right parotideomasseteric region. Ultrasonography and magnetic resonance imaging revealed a well-defined subcutaneous mass measuring 20 mm. For a definitive diagnosis and treatment, surgical resection was performed under local anesthesia. Intraoperatively, a brown-colored tumor was identified beneath the skin, without surrounding tissue adhesion, and was completely excised. Immunohistochemistry, revealing the expression of STAT6, confirmed the diagnosis of SFT. Based on the SFT risk classification, this case was classified into the low-risk group, and no recurrence occurred during the 4 year postoperative period. According to the 2020 World Health Organization Classification of Soft Tissue Tumors, SFTs belong to the intermediate category with recurrence potential. In previous studies, cases of positive margins and recurrence have been reported in superficial SFTs, and SFTs may show benign features on clinical presentation but require precise surgical manipulation. Therefore, it is crucial for otolaryngologists to gain a comprehensive understanding of this tumor for appropriate treatment.

INTRODUCTION: Intravascular papillary endothelial hyperplasia (IPEH) predominantly occurs in the subcutaneous and dermal regions and rarely originates from the sinonasal mucosa. CASE PRESENTATION: We report on the case of a 58-year-old male patient who presented with progressive bilateral nasal obstruction, left-sided epiphora, and intermittent epistaxis. Computed tomography revealed a soft tissue opacity in the left maxillary sinus with intersinusoidal nasal wall demineralization, extending into the surrounding ethmoid cells and the right nasal cavity through a contralateral deviation of the nasal septum. Contrast-enhanced T1-weighted magnetic resonance imaging further confirmed these findings. The IPEH originating from the maxillary sinus extended into the contralateral nasal cavity, and it was successfully removed using an endoscopic endonasal approach, avoiding overly aggressive treatment. CONCLUSION: This case report highlights the diagnostic challenges of IPEH in the sinonasal region and the importance of considering IPEH as a differential diagnosis in patients presenting with nasal obstruction, epiphora, and intermittent epistaxis.

A 45-year-old man presented with a history of chronic left nasal congestion. Nasal endoscopy revealed a pedunculated polypoid mass with glandular epithelium surface on the posterior nasal septum. Computed tomography revealed a 25-mm mass-like growth in the left posterior nasal cavity attached to the nasal septum with a stalk. The patient underwent transnasal endoscopic surgery, and the tumor was removed under a block with safety margin. The final pathological diagnosis was sinonasal seromucinous hamartoma (SH). Sinonasal SH is a rare tumor with only 31 reported cases. Transnasal endoscopic surgery is currently the first-line treatment for sinonasal SH. Differential diagnoses of this lesion include inflammatory polyps, respiratory epithelial adenomatoid hamartoma, and adenocarcinoma. Although SH is a benign tumor, its progression to adenocarcinoma has been reported. Therefore, unilateral posterior nasal tumors must be diagnosed precisely.

Lobular capillary hemangiomas (LCH), which usually originate in the skin and mucous membranes of the oral cavity, are uncommon from the posterior portion of the inferior turbinate. Although the exact cause of LCH in the nasal cavity has not been elucidated, trauma, caused by factors such as intranasal packing and habitual nose-picking, has been reported as one of the causes. In addition, 2 cases of LCH caused by submucosal resection with powered instrumentation to the inferior turbinate have been reported, suggesting that various types of traumas to the nasal mucosa can cause LCH. The authors report the first case of LCH formation in the posterior portion of the inferior turbinate after cauterization with silver nitrate.

BACKGROUND: Head and neck mucosal melanomas are rare malignancies. Although the prognosis is poor owing to the high incidence of distant metastases, locoregional control remains important. It is difficult to obtain results in a large cohort because of its rarity. This study aimed to elucidate the survival outcomes of patients with head and neck mucosal melanoma treated with surgery in Japan. METHODS: Patients with head and neck mucosal melanoma who were surgically treated between 2007 and 2021 at the National Cancer Center Hospital were retrospectively analyzed. RESULTS: A total of 47 patients were included in this study. The 5-year overall survival, disease-specific survival, locoregional control and relapse-free survival rates were 42%, 50%, 79% and 13%, respectively. The disease-specific survival of the oral mucosal melanoma group was significantly better than that of the sinonasal mucosal melanoma group (5-year disease-specific survival rate: 70% versus 37%, respectively; P = 0.04). Multivariate analyses revealed that sinonasal mucosal melanoma were independently significant adverse prognostic factor, for overall survival and disease-specific survival. Patients with oral mucosal melanoma patients had a higher incidence of lymph node metastasis than those with sinonasal mucosal melanoma patients (P < 0.0001). CONCLUSION: This study demonstrated the survival outcomes of the largest cohort of patients with head and neck mucosal melanomas treated surgically at a single institution within the past 20 years in Japan. We found that survival outcomes and incidence of nodal metastases varied by site.

Woakes' syndrome, first reported by Edward Woakes in 1885, is an extremely rare, recurrent sinonasal polyposis leading to bone erosion of the sinus walls with consequent nasal pyramid deformity and facial disfigurement. We report a 66-year-old man who presented with severe nasal obstruction. His external nose was deformed and distended with complete obstruction of the bilateral nasal cavities by nasal polyps. The normal structure of the nose was disrupted. Thus, super-selective embolization was performed before surgery to minimize bleeding. The day after the embolization, polypectomy was performed with the navigation system. The progression was uneventful, and the patient was discharged on postoperative day 7. Pathological examination revealed inflammatory polyps with no eosinophil infiltration. Thus, we diagnosed it as Woakes' syndrome. Although there have been few reports of Woakes' syndrome in the past, these are the largest polyps reported to the best of our knowledge.

Neurofibromatosis type 1 (NF-1), a hereditary disease caused by a mutation of a gene on chromosome 17q11.2, is associated with manifestations in several organs. Although infrequent, vascular abnormalities are a complication of NF-1, and they are the second most common cause of death in patients with NF-1. Repairing the nutrient artery and achieving hemostasis are difficult once the artery has failed, thereby resulting in poor treatment outcomes. Herein, we report a case of a patient with NF-1 who presented with an enormous cervical hematoma caused by bleeding from a branch of the external carotid artery. Vascular embolization was performed initially; however, rebleeding from the embolized site occurred. Following the removal of the hematoma, drainage tube placement was effective in preventing micro-bleeding. Thus, drainage tube placement may be an effective treatment option in patients with rebleeding.

Usher syndrome type 2A (USH2A) gene mutations have been identified as the most frequent genetic causes of hereditary deafness in Usher syndrome, and an effective treatment has yet to be established. The encoded protein, Usherin, is essential for the ankle link associated with extracellular connections between the stereocilia of inner ear hair cells. We report the generation of a patient-derived USH2A iPSC line with compound mutations c.1907_1912ATGTTT > TCACAG (p.D636V + V637T + C638G) and c.8328_8329delAA (p.L2276fs*12). The iPSC showed the expression of pluripotency markers, the ability to differentiate into three germ layers in vitro, and USH2A mutations with normal karyotype.

PURPOSE: Allergic rhinitis (AR) is associated with obstructive sleep apnea (OSA) and nasal obstruction causes decreased adherence to continuous positive airway pressure (CPAP). The purpose is to evaluate the effects of antiallergic agents on CPAP adherence and sleep quality. METHODS: A longitudinal study was made of patients who use CPAP for OSA and treated with antiallergy agents for spring pollinosis. We compared the Pittsburgh Sleep Quality Index (PSQI), Epworth Sleepiness Scale (ESS), nasal symptoms scores (NSS), and data from CPAP before and after treatment. Then, we classified the subjects into two groups based on the baseline PSQI score: one group without a decreased sleep quality (PSQI < 6) and the other group with decreased sleep quality (PSQI ≥ 6). RESULTS: Of 28 subjects enrolled, 13 had good sleep quality and 15 had poor sleep quality. PSQI showed significant improvements after medication (p = 0.046). ESS showed no significant differences after AR medication (p = 0.565). Significant improvement was observed after the prescription of antiallergy agents in all items of NSS (sneezing, p < 0.05; rhinorrhea, p < 0.01; nasal obstruction, p < 0.01; QOL, p < 0.01). The percentage of days with CPAP use more than 4 h increased significantly after the administration of rhinitis medication (p = 0.022). In the intragroup comparisons of PSQI ≥ 6 group, PSQI decreased significantly (p < 0.05). For the NSS in intragroup comparisons of PSQI ≥ 6 group, all parameters showed significant improvement (sneezing, p = 0.016; rhinorrhea, p = 0.005; nasal obstruction, p < 0.005; QOL, p < 0.005). CONCLUSION: The use of antiallergy agents can improve CPAP adherence and sleep quality in patients with OSA on CPAP.

Cutaneous metastases from thyroid carcinomas are extremely rare; however, the scalp is a common site for cutaneous metastases from follicular thyroid carcinomas (FTCs). We report the case of a 77-year-old male patient with a blood-rich scalp lesion. Histopathological tests of punch biopsy specimens revealed subcutaneous well-formed follicular structures that were similar to those found in the thyroid gland. Immunohistochemistry using thyroid transcription factor-1 (TTF-1) and paired-box gene family 8 (PAX8) revealed an FTC metastasis. We performed total thyroidectomy and resection of the scalp lesion at the same time and administered postoperative radioactive iodine treatment. The primary thyroid lesion was diagnosed as an FTC based on extracapsular extension and vessel invasion. The patient has not experienced disease recurrence since the treatment. When scalp metastasis of thyroid carcinoma is suspected, we recommend total extirpation, including the primary tumor and scalp metastasis, for an improved prognosis.

Creutzfeldt-Jakob disease is a fatal transmissible prion disease of the central nervous system. Dizziness as an initial manifestation of Creutzfeldt-Jakob disease is rare. However, patients with Creutzfeldt-Jakob disease and dizziness may initially visit the otolaryngology department, but this is uncommon. We report the case of a 56-year-old woman with Creutzfeldt-Jakob disease who initially presented with dizziness as an emergency patient to the otolaryngology department. Primary position upbeat nystagmus was identified using a charge-coupled device camera with infrared illumination. Electronystagmography revealed impaired smooth pursuit and diminished optokinetic nystagmus. Based on these findings, we immediately suspected an intracranial cause of dizziness and reached a presumptive diagnosis of sporadic Creutzfeldt-Jakob disease, thus preventing severe transmission. This case emphasizes that Creutzfeldt-Jakob disease should be included as a differential diagnosis for patients with dizziness and abnormal eye movements, such as primary position upbeat nystagmus, which might be caused by intracranial disease.
